I'm trying to get a macvlan interface brought up by netifd
on last week openwrt trunk
BARRIER BREAKER (Bleeding Edge, r38505)
with netifd - 2013-10-19-566af724dad393fa127e07469dcc9ade62bd3a75

and i'm probably missing something very silly, but i'm not getting any reaction or error whatsoever. The whole network.lm_anygw=device is ignored

network.lm_anygw=device
network.lm_anygw.type=macvlan
network.lm_anygw.name=anygw
network.lm_anygw.ifname=eth1
network.lm_anygw.macaddr=aa:aa:aa:40:28:b5
